Abstract

A new bythitid fish, Timorichthys angustus, is described on the basis of a single specimen (52 mm in standard length, SL) collected from the East China Sea, Japan. The genus Timorichthys Nielsen and Schwarzhans 2011 was only known from the holotype of the type species Timorichthys disjunctus Nielsen and Schwarzhans 2011 caught in the Timor Sea. The new species differs from T. disjunctus in several characters, such as the pectoral fin peduncle being much longer than its width (vs. equal in T. disjunctus), precaudal vertebrae 22 (vs. 16), total vertebrae 62 (vs. 52), long rakers on the first gill arch 14 (vs. 6), horizontal eye diameter 3.1 % SL (vs. 1.3 % SL), interorbital width 0.8 % SL (vs. 3.3 % SL), posterior mandibular pore absent (vs. present), anterior infraorbital pores 1 (vs. 3), opercular spine not covered by skin (vs. covered by skin), otolith height to thickness 2.5 (vs. 1.8), and head and body light brown in alcohol (vs. dark brown).

A new genus and species of bathyal bythitid fish (Teleostei: Ophidiiformes) is described based on a single specimen caught at a depth of 392 m in the Timor Sea off the coast of northwestern Australia. Timorichthys disjunctus gen. nov., sp. nov. differs from all other bythitid genera by the position of the anus midway between the tip of the snout and origin of the anal fin. The joined vertical fins and the type of intromittant organ furthermore place the new genus in the subfamily Bythitinae.

An ongoing revision of the dinematichthyine fishes (Ophidiiformes, Bythitidae, Brosmophycinae) of the Indo-West Pacific based on ca. 5000 specimens will be published in parts. Part I includes 765 identified specimens in the genera Brotulinella (new genus with one new species), Diancistrus Ogilby, 1899 (with four described and 23 new species) and Paradiancistrus (new genus with two new species). The main distinguishing character in this group of presumably related genera is the male pseudoclasper pattern. Brotulinella is further characterized by the slender form and the generally higher number of precaudal vertebrae (12 versus 11 in the two other genera, except for one species with 12 in Diancistrus). Paradiancistrus is unique amongst Indo-West Pacific dinematichthyine genera in having only one instead of three lower preopercular pores. Brotulina Fowler, 1946, Calcarbrotula Fowler, 1946 and Parabrosmolus Machida, 1996, are regarded as junior synonyms of Diancistrus. The separating characters of the species are male pseudoclaspers, head squamation, head pores, otoliths, morphometric proportions, and fin ray and vertebral counts. Diancistrus, which has remained monotypic for more than 100 years, is here shown to be one of the most diverse genera of tropical reef fishes. The many unrecognised species have previously been confused with other genera such as Dinematichthys and Ogilbia. Pseudoclasper morphology is used to define three informal species groups in the genus Diancistrus.
